在帝国建站过程中,修改上传文件大小限制是一个常见的需求,这通常涉及到两个步骤:在服务器配置文件中增加或修改upload_max_filesize和post_max_size的值;在PHP配置文件(php.ini)中同样进行相应的调整,请注意确保两者设置的差异不要过大,以免相互影响,实际操作时还应考虑服务器带宽、存储空间等因素,以确保修改后不影响建站效率和网站性能,掌握这些进阶技巧,将有助于您更加高效地管理帝国建站中的文件上传功能。
在数字化时代,网站不仅是信息的发布平台,更是业务运营、客户服务等关键环节的枢纽,而在线帝国,作为这一领域的佼佼者,承载着巨大的用户流量和丰富的应用场景,对于这样庞大的服务器集群而言,如何高效地管理上传文件大小成为了亟待解决的问题。
传统的服务器配置往往受限于硬件能力和软件限制,难以满足日益增长的文件上传需求,随着网络带宽、存储容量、数据传输速度等方面的不断提升,帝国建站也迎来了前所未有的发展机遇,为适应这一变革,修改上传文件大小变得尤为重要。
了解文件上传机制与限制
要修改上传文件大小,首先需要深入了解当前帝国建站系统中的文件上传机制及其限制原因,帝国建站通常基于诸如WordPress等成熟的内容管理系统(CMS),这些系统提供了灵活的插件和扩展性以适应各种功能需求。
在默认设置下,许多CMS会设定上传文件的大小限制,这是为了保护服务器免受恶意攻击和维护资源稳定性所必须的。
分析当前限制因素
-
软件限制:CMS本身或与之相关的插件可能设定了上传文件的最大尺寸限制。
-
硬件限制:服务器的硬盘空间、内存和处理能力也是决定文件上传大小的关键因素。
-
配置问题:服务器上的Web服务器、数据库或应用服务器等组件的配置文件也可能限制了上传文件的尺寸。
选择合适的策略来修改限制
针对不同的限制因素,可以采取以下几种策略:
-
修改CMS设置:许多CMS提供了自定义配置的功能,可以在不改变硬件基础设施的前提下提升文件上传的灵活性,通过编辑插件的设置选项或直接修改CMS的核心配置文件,可以有效地突破原有的限制。
-
优化Web服务器配置:对于使用Apache、Nginx等主流Web服务器的系统来说,可以通过修改配置文件来调整上传文件大小的限制,在Nginx中可以使用
client_max_body_size指令来调整允许上传的单个文件的最大大小。 -
升级服务器硬件:如果当前的物理限制成为瓶颈,考虑升级到更强大的服务器或使用云服务提供商提供的弹性计算资源可能是一个可行的方案。
-
分块上传技术:为了克服单一文件上传时间过长的问题,可以采用分块上传的方式,将大文件分割成多个小片段逐一上传并合并,这种方法不仅可以提高上传效率,还能在服务器端实现更为灵活的文件处理方式。
-
采用第三方扩展或插件:有些第三方开发者会创建特定于某个CMS的扩展或插件来增强文件上传的功能,探索和使用这些资源可能会带来意想不到的效果。
实施修改并进行测试验证
确定了具体的解决方案后,就需要进行相应的操作来实施变更,并对更改进行详尽的测试以确保系统的正常运行以及安全性不受影响。
修改完成后需仔细检查并记录所有改动以确保没有遗漏重要信息,随后应全面地开展功能测试、安全检测以及性能压力测试等工作验证修改的有效性和稳定性并持续关注相关配置及应用的兼容性表现。
务必确保所有更改都符合公司信息安全标准,并做好备份计划以防出现任何突发状况导致意外情况的发生,确保数据的安全性与完整性。